[Index] | [TOC] |
FT_Get_CID_Registry_Ordering_Supplement |
FT_Get_CID_Is_Internally_CID_Keyed |
FT_Get_CID_From_Glyph_Index |
This section contains the declaration of CID-keyed font specific functions.
Defined in FT_CID_H (freetype/ftcid.h).
FT_EXPORT( FT_Error ) FT_Get_CID_Registry_Ordering_Supplement( FT_Face face, const char* *registry, const char* *ordering, FT_Int *supplement);
Retrieve the Registry/Ordering/Supplement triple (also known as the "R/O/S") from a CID-keyed font.
face |
A handle to the input face. |
registry |
The registry, as a C string, owned by the face. |
ordering |
The ordering, as a C string, owned by the face. |
supplement |
The supplement. |
FreeType error code. 0 means success.
This function only works with CID faces, returning an error otherwise.
2.3.6
[Index] | [Top] | [TOC] |
Defined in FT_CID_H (freetype/ftcid.h).
FT_EXPORT( FT_Error ) FT_Get_CID_Is_Internally_CID_Keyed( FT_Face face, FT_Bool *is_cid );
Retrieve the type of the input face, CID keyed or not. In constrast to the FT_IS_CID_KEYED macro this function returns successfully also for CID-keyed fonts in an SNFT wrapper.
face |
A handle to the input face. |
is_cid |
The type of the face as an FT_Bool. |
FreeType error code. 0 means success.
This function only works with CID faces and OpenType fonts, returning an error otherwise.
2.3.9
[Index] | [Top] | [TOC] |
Defined in FT_CID_H (freetype/ftcid.h).
FT_EXPORT( FT_Error ) FT_Get_CID_From_Glyph_Index( FT_Face face, FT_UInt glyph_index, FT_UInt *cid );
Retrieve the CID of the input glyph index.
face |
A handle to the input face. |
glyph_index |
The input glyph index. |
cid |
The CID as an FT_UInt. |
FreeType error code. 0 means success.
This function only works with CID faces and OpenType fonts, returning an error otherwise.
2.3.9
[Index] | [Top] | [TOC] |